package org.opencastproject.helloworld.impl;
import org.opencastproject.helloworld.api.HelloWorldService;
import org.osgi.service.component.annotations.Activate;
import org.osgi.service.component.annotations.Component;
import org.osgi.service.component.annotations.Modified;
import org.slf4j.Logger;
import org.slf4j.LoggerFactory;
import java.util.Map;
import java.util.Objects;
/**
* A simple tutorial class to learn about Opencast Services
*/
@Component(
property = {
"service.description=Hello World Service"
},
immediate = true,
service = HelloWorldService.class
)
public class HelloWorldServiceImpl implements HelloWorldService {
/** The module specific logger */
private static final Logger logger = LoggerFactory.getLogger(HelloWorldServiceImpl.class);
/** Message to print */
private String message = "Hello World";
/**
* This method is called when the bundle is activated (@Activate)
* or whenever the service's configuration file is modified (@Modified).
* The configuration file is determined by the class name:
* etc/org.opencastproject.helloworld.impl.HelloWorldServiceImpl.cfg
*/
@Activate
@Modified
void activate(Map<String, Object> properties) {
// Load service configuration
message = Objects.toString(properties.get("message"), "Hello World");
// Add some logging
logger.debug("Activated/Updated hello world service");
}
public String helloWorld() {
logger.info(message);
return message;
}
public String helloName(String name) {
logger.info("Name is {}.", name);
if ("".equals(name)) {
return "Hello!";
}
return "Hello " + name + "!";
}
}
